Output d0daf24a670e9910d1a9aefc09de10574772c9b4a71b43a31777ec4a3c506dba:2

value
2895892209
script pubkey
OP_0 OP_PUSHBYTES_20 e968a85dfb20766fa0ba131ce3ebc8be529cce7f
address
ltc1qa952sh0mypmxlg96zvww867gheffennls7zdks
transaction
d0daf24a670e9910d1a9aefc09de10574772c9b4a71b43a31777ec4a3c506dba
spent
true